Sunday, Mar. 22. 1868
Beat lead all day into bars to make shot.  Kurill & Johnnie bring wood.  Make dumplings for dinner.  Evening Kurill goes out to his barrabora to try & shoot a black fox which has been prowling around here for a week or two.

Monday Mar 23
The Russians take my dogs to bring wood.  Beat lead & cut it into bars & hammer the bars into rods to draw into wire to make shot.  Draw about 20 lbs & heat up 30 or 40 lbs more.  Kurill & all working at it.  Break my bone for drawing the lead & get Paspilkoff to make another.

Tuesday Mar 24
